繁体   English   中英

尝试使用 awscli 和 powershell 更新 route53 时出错

[英]Error trying update route53 with awscli and powershell

我对 awscli 和一般编程非常陌生。 当我使用 cmd 和 powershell 启动实例时,我很想更新 route53 记录。但是,我在运行它时不断收到此错误:

解析参数“--change-batch”时出错:预期:“=”,收到:“ÿ”输入:ÿþ{

我正在运行的命令是:aws route53 change-resource-record-sets --hosted-zone-id Z337IOSIXTUZ2M --change-batch=file://C:\temp\config.json

我已经尝试了几乎所有组合,例如:aws route53 change-resource-record-sets --hosted-zone-id Z337IOSIXTUZ2M --change-batch='C:\temp\config.json'

aws route53 change-resource-record-sets --hosted-zone-id Z337IOSIXTUZ2M --change-batch=file://C:\temp\config.json

aws route53 change-resource-record-sets --hosted-zone-id Z337IOSIXTUZ2M --change-batch=C:\temp\config.json

但似乎没有任何效果。 如果我将 config.json 文件放在 ubuntu 虚拟机上的主目录中并运行相同的命令,它会起作用,所以我很确定我的问题出在 --change-batch 上。

任何帮助都会非常合适,因为我已经为此工作了几天。

尝试运行它时我不断得到这个:

解析参数“--change-batch”时出错:预期:“=”,收到:“ÿ”输入:ÿþ{

$ aws route53 change-resource-record-sets --hosted-zone-id Z337IOSIXTUZ2M --change-batch file://C:\temp\config.json

参数change-batch不接受带有=的值。 上面的命令应该适合你。 参考: Route53 - 更改资源记录集

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M